    Trade credit in Europe: Financial constraint and substitution effect in crisis times

    This paper aims to prove whether financial rationing condition leads European enterprises to increase trade debt during the period 2008–2016 and whether companies offering deferred payments to customers obtain trade debt from suppliers. The work contributes to the existing literature by finding new empirical evidence on the substitution and matching hypotheses in times of crises, measuring the specific rationing conditions for businesses and distinguishing large, medium, small and micro-sized companies. The results revealed that, in times of crisis, medium, small and micro firms, highly likely to be constrained, employ trade credit more extensively, as those granting deferred payment terms.publishedVersio

    Atomically precise rhodium nanoclusters: synthesis and characterization of the heterometallic [Rh18Sn3Cl2(CO)33]4- and Rh7Sn4Cl10(CO)14]5- carbonyl compounds

    This paper presents a deepening on the investigation of the Rh-Sn system of heterometallic carbonyl clusters. More specifically, we herein report the synthesis and isolation of the new [Rh7Sn4Cl10(CO)14]5− (1) compound and the atomically precise [Rh18Sn3Cl2(CO)33]4− (2) nanocluster. Cluster 1 can be obtained by reacting the [Rh7(CO)16]3− homometallic cluster with hydrated Sn(II) chloride, in acetone; conversely, cluster 2 derives from the previously known [Rh12Sn(CO)23Cl2]4− precursor after controlled addition of diluted sulphuric acid. Notably, only 2 has retained the recurrent Sn-centred icosahedral structural feature, while 1 shows a molecular structure based on two Rh4 tetrahedra joint by one vertex and stabilized by SnCl2 and [SnCl3]− fragments. Both species have been characterized by infrared (IR) analysis in solution, single-crystal X-ray diffraction and Electrospray Ionization Mass Spectrometry (ESI-MS)

    Heterogeneous Graphical Models with Applications to Omics Data

    Thanks to the advances in bioinformatics and high-throughput methodologies of the last decades, a large unprecedented amount of biological data coming from various experiments in metabolomics, genomics and proteomics is available. This has lead the researchers to conduct more and more comprehensive molecular proling of biological samples through different multiple aspects of genomic activities, thus introducing new challenges in the developments of statistical tools to integrate and model multi-omics data. The main research objective of this thesis is to develop a statistical framework for modelling the interactions between genes when their activity is measured on different domains; to do so, our approach relies on the concept of multilayer network, and how structures of this type can be combined with graphical models for mixed data, i.e., data comprising variables of different nature (e.g., continuous, categorical, skewed, to name a few). We further develop an algorithm for learning the structure of the undirected multilayer networks underlying the proposed models, showing its promising results through empirical analyses on cancer data, which was downloaded from the public TCGA consortium

    Sintesi, caratterizzazione e reattività di nuovi cluster eterometallici Rh-Au

    Durante il mio progetto di tesi mi sono occupato di cluster carbonilici eterometallici di rodio. Ho investigato la reattività di [Rh7(CO)16]3- con due diversi sali di Au3+, variando i rapporti stechiometrici, provando solventi diversi e sfruttando l’atmosfera controllata di CO per le sintesi, e sia quella inerte di N2 sia quella controllata di H2 per lo studio della reattività. Lo scopo preposto inizialmente era quello di ottimizzare la sintesi di [Rh16Au6(CO)36]6- e, successivamente, tentare di sintetizzare nuovi cluster Rh-Au. Per quanto riguarda la reattività con [AuCl4]- sono riuscito a riprodurre il cluster di interesse e ad ottenerne uno nuovo avente la stessa struttura ma carica differente, [Rh16Au6(CO)36]5-. Parallelamente mi sono occupato della reattività con [AuBr4]-, riuscendo a sintetizzare il cluster [Rh22(CO)37]2-. Successivamente mi sono dedicato allo studio della reattività, ponendo in atmosfere diverse il composto [Rh16Au6(CO)36]6-. Ho ottenuto due nuovi cluster, [Rh18Au(CO)33]3- e [HRh9(CO)20]2-. Tutti i composti sono stati caratterizzati attraverso spettroscopia IR e diffrattometria ai raggi X su cristallo singolo. Su [HRh9(CO)20]2- ho anche effettuato un’analisi 1H-NMR

    Opprør, illusjon og kaos : en analyse av den historiske avantgarden

    Oppgavens formål er, hovedsakelig gjennom en kunstteoretisk analyse, å vise at den historiske avantgarden – futurismen, dadaismen og surrealismen – i første rekke må analyseres ut fra avantgardistisk ideologi, ikke fra avantgardistisk kunst. Fundamentet for analysen er ideologiene som uttrykkes i de fire sentrale avantgardistiske manifestene: ”Futurismens grunnlag og manifest”, ”Manifest Dada 1918”, ”Første surrealistiske manifest” og ”Annet surrealistiske manifest”. Ideologiene var revolusjonære med en felles frihetsambisjon, men for øvrig innbyrdes motsetningsfylte, til dels også selvmotsigende. Så hva binder retningene sammen som gjør det meningsfylt å snakke om en overordnet historisk avantgarde? I forlengelsen av gjennomgangen stilles spørsmålet om avantgardens dogmatiske ideologi lot seg overføre til kunsten, eller snarere kan betraktes som en hindring for frigjøringen av den. Sentrale elementer i diskusjonen er forholdet mellom prosess og effekt og bildet av avantgarden som original, autonom, sublim og kompromissløs. Avantgardens motsetningsfylte natur illustreres gjennom en diskusjon av Luigi Pirandellos Sei personaggi in cerca d’autore, som realiserte mye av avantgardens ambisjon, uten utspring i dens ideologiske strenghet. Oppgaven forsøker å vise at ideologien, i motsetning til andre kunstretninger, ikke ligger i at ideen skal fullbyrdes og konkretiseres i en bestemt praksis, men anviser en kunstnerisk frihet som leder til uforutsigbarhet og kaos og derigjennom til realisering av frihetsidealet gjennom fornyelse. Den konkluderer med at kaosets rolle er vesentlig for forståelsen av den historiske avantgarden som én bevegelse, og at dens motsetningsfylte natur nettopp bidrar til, snarere enn forhindrer, foreningen av avantgardens tre hovedretninger

    Rhodium clusters: investigation of the reactivity towaeds phosphines and selected d- and p-metals

    During my PhD we focused on different research projects concerning the synthesis and characterization of new rhodium carbonyl clusters. More specifically, we studied the reactivity between Rh4(CO)12 and different bidentate phosphines, obtaining seven different species: Rh4(CO)10(dppe), Rh4(CO)8(dppe)2, Rh4(CO)10(dppf), {Rh4(CO)10(dpp-hexane)}2, {Rh4(CO)10(t-dppe)}2, Rh2(CO)2(dppf)2 and Rh4(CO)9(μ2-dppe)(μ1-dppeO). The reactivity of [Rh7(CO)16]3- with [AuCl4]- and Au(Et2S)Cl led to the formation of seven bimetallic clusters, of which four new ones, namely [Rh16Au6(CO)36]6-, [Rh10Au(CO)26]3-, [Rh16Au6(CO)36]4-, [Rh16Au6(CO)36]5-, [Rh22Au3(CO)47]5-, [Rh19Au5(CO)40]4- and [Rh20Au7(CO)45]5-. The reactivity of [Rh16Au6(CO)36]6- and [Rh10Au(CO)26]3- was studied as well. The reactivity of [Rh7(CO)16]3- with AgBF4, AgNO3 and with Pt(Et2S)2Cl2 was investigated, yielding only to the already known [Rh6N(CO)15]-, [PtRh5(CO)15]- and [PtRh4(CO)14]2- compounds. [Rh7(CO)16]3- war reacted with SnCl2·2H2O in acetone obtaining [Rh7Sn4Cl10(CO)14]5-, and [Rh12Sn(CO)23Cl2]4- was reacted with H+ obtaining [Rh18Sn3Cl2(CO)44]4-. Reactivity of [Rh7(CO)16]3- with InCl3 resulted in the isolation of [Rh12In(CO)28]3- and [Rh11In3(CO)25Cl2]3-, already known in our research lab, and the new [HRh11In(CO)26]3-. Moreover, a more straightforward synthesis for [Rh6InCl3(CO)15]2- was found, and this also led to the isolation of the [Rh6InCl2(DMF)(CO)15]-. The recover or rhodium as valuable carbonyl compound was also studied, and starting from a mixture of by-products it was possible to obtain the starting material [Rh7(CO)16]3-
